DataGridView.DataGridViewControlCollection Classe
Definição
Importante
Algumas informações dizem respeito a um produto pré-lançado que pode ser substancialmente modificado antes de ser lançado. A Microsoft não faz garantias, de forma expressa ou implícita, em relação à informação aqui apresentada.
Representa uma coleção de controlos contidos num DataGridView.
public: ref class DataGridView::DataGridViewControlCollection : System::Windows::Forms::Control::ControlCollection
[System.Runtime.InteropServices.ComVisible(false)]
public class DataGridView.DataGridViewControlCollection : System.Windows.Forms.Control.ControlCollection
[<System.Runtime.InteropServices.ComVisible(false)>]
type DataGridView.DataGridViewControlCollection = class
inherit Control.ControlCollection
Public Class DataGridView.DataGridViewControlCollection
Inherits Control.ControlCollection
- Herança
-
DataGridView.DataGridViewControlCollection
- Atributos
Observações
A Controls propriedade do DataGridView controlo devolve uma instância de tipo Control.ControlCollection que pode ser convertida numa instância de tipo DataGridView.DataGridViewControlCollection.
Inclui DataGridView.DataGridViewControlCollection controlos como o controlo de edição e as barras de scroll no DataGridView.
Construtores
| Name | Description |
|---|---|
| DataGridView.DataGridViewControlCollection(DataGridView) |
Inicializa uma nova instância da DataGridView.DataGridViewControlCollection classe. |
Propriedades
| Name | Description |
|---|---|
| Item[Int32] |
Indica o Control na localização indexada especificada na coleção. (Herdado de Control.ControlCollection) |
| Item[String] |
Indica a Control com a chave especificada na coleção. (Herdado de Control.ControlCollection) |
| Owner |
Fica com o controlo que detém isto Control.ControlCollection. (Herdado de Control.ControlCollection) |
Métodos
| Name | Description |
|---|---|
| Add(Control) |
Adiciona o controlo especificado à coleção de controlos. (Herdado de Control.ControlCollection) |
| AddRange(Control[]) |
Adiciona um conjunto de objetos de controlo à coleção. (Herdado de Control.ControlCollection) |
| Clear() |
Remove todos os controlos do DataGridView. |
| Contains(Control) |
Determina se o controlo especificado é membro da coleção. (Herdado de Control.ControlCollection) |
| ContainsKey(String) |
Determina se contém Control.ControlCollection um item com a chave especificada. (Herdado de Control.ControlCollection) |
| CopyTo(Control[], Int32) |
Copia o conteúdo do DataGridView.DataGridViewControlCollection para um Control array, começando no índice especificado do array-alvo. |
| Find(String, Boolean) |
Procura controlos pela sua Name propriedade e constrói um conjunto de todos os controlos que correspondem. (Herdado de Control.ControlCollection) |
| GetChildIndex(Control, Boolean) |
Recupera o índice do controlo filho especificado dentro da coleção de controlo e, opcionalmente, abre uma exceção se o controlo especificado não estiver dentro da coleção de controlo. (Herdado de Control.ControlCollection) |
| GetChildIndex(Control) |
Recupera o índice do controlo filho especificado dentro da coleção de controlos. (Herdado de Control.ControlCollection) |
| GetEnumerator() |
Recupera uma referência a um objeto enumerador que é usado para iterar sobre um Control.ControlCollection. (Herdado de Control.ControlCollection) |
| GetType() |
Obtém o Type da instância atual. (Herdado de Object) |
| IndexOf(Control) |
Recupera o índice do controlo especificado na coleção de controlos. (Herdado de Control.ControlCollection) |
| IndexOfKey(String) |
Recupera o índice da primeira ocorrência do item especificado dentro da coleção. (Herdado de Control.ControlCollection) |
| Insert(Int32, Control) |
Insere o especificado Control no DataGridView.DataGridViewControlCollection no índice especificado. |
| MemberwiseClone() |
Cria uma cópia superficial do atual Object. (Herdado de Object) |
| Remove(Control) |
Remove o controlo especificado do DataGridView.DataGridViewControlCollection. |
| RemoveAt(Int32) |
Remove um controlo da coleção de controlo na localização indexada especificada. (Herdado de Control.ControlCollection) |
| RemoveByKey(String) |
Remove o controlo filho com a chave especificada. (Herdado de Control.ControlCollection) |
| SetChildIndex(Control, Int32) |
Define o índice do controlo filho especificado na coleção para o valor do índice especificado. (Herdado de Control.ControlCollection) |
| ToString() |
Devolve uma cadeia que representa o objeto atual. (Herdado de Object) |
Implementações de Interface Explícita
| Name | Description |
|---|---|
| ICloneable.Clone() |
Esta API suporta a infraestrutura de produtos e não é pressuposta para ser utilizada diretamente a partir do seu código. Para uma descrição deste elemento, veja Clone(). (Herdado de Control.ControlCollection) |
| ICollection.IsSynchronized |
Para uma descrição deste membro, veja a propriedade IsSynchronized . (Herdado de ArrangedElementCollection) |
| ICollection.SyncRoot |
Para uma descrição deste membro, veja a propriedade SyncRoot . (Herdado de ArrangedElementCollection) |
| IList.Add(Object) |
Esta API suporta a infraestrutura de produtos e não é pressuposta para ser utilizada diretamente a partir do seu código. Para uma descrição deste elemento, veja Add(Object). (Herdado de Control.ControlCollection) |
| IList.Clear() |
Para uma descrição deste elemento, veja o Clear() método. (Herdado de ArrangedElementCollection) |
| IList.IsFixedSize |
Para uma descrição deste membro, veja a propriedade IsFixedSize . (Herdado de ArrangedElementCollection) |
| IList.Item[Int32] |
Para uma descrição deste membro, veja a propriedade Item[Int32] . (Herdado de ArrangedElementCollection) |
| IList.Remove(Object) |
Esta API suporta a infraestrutura de produtos e não é pressuposta para ser utilizada diretamente a partir do seu código. Para uma descrição deste elemento, veja Remove(Object). (Herdado de Control.ControlCollection) |
| IList.RemoveAt(Int32) |
Para uma descrição deste elemento, veja o RemoveAt(Int32) método. (Herdado de ArrangedElementCollection) |
Métodos da Extensão
| Name | Description |
|---|---|
| AsParallel(IEnumerable) |
Permite a paralelização de uma consulta. |
| AsQueryable(IEnumerable) |
Converte um IEnumerable para um IQueryable. |
| Cast<TResult>(IEnumerable) |
Conjura os elementos de an IEnumerable para o tipo especificado. |
| OfType<TResult>(IEnumerable) |
Filtra os elementos de um IEnumerable com base num tipo especificado. |